摘要:#include <stdio.h>const int MUNNUMBER=-32767;int findsecmax(int data[],int count){int i=0;int maxnumber=data[0];int secmax=MUNNUMBER;for(i=1;i<count;i++){//跟后面的数一个一个比对if(data[i]>maxnumber){secmax=maxnumber;//把最大的复制给第二大的maxnumber=data[i];//把当前值复制给maxnumber}else{if(data[i]>secmax)secmax
阅读全文
12 2012 档案
摘要:从键盘输入一指定金额(以元为单位,如345.78),然后显示支付该金额的各种面额人民币数量,要求显示100元、50元、10元、5元、2元、1元、1角、5分、1分各多少张。#include <stdio.h>#include <conio.h>int main(){int a1,a2,a3,a4,a5,a6,a7,a8,a9;float f;a1=a2=a3=a4=a5=a6=a7=a8=a9=0;printf("please input a float number:");scanf("%f",&f);while(f>
阅读全文
摘要:编程实现将任意的十进制整数转换成R进制数(R在2-16之间)。#include <stdio.h>#include <conio.h>int main(){int num;unsigned int i=0;int R;int bitnum[100];scanf("%d,%d",&num,&R);while(num!=0){ bitnum[i]=num%R; i++; num=num/R; }while(i--)printf("%d",bitnum[i]);return 0;}
阅读全文
摘要:1、编程实现对键盘输入的英文名句子进行加密。用加密方法为,当内容为英文字母时其在26字母中的其后三个字母代替该字母,若为其它字符时不变。#include <stdio.h>int main(){char c;printf("please input a string :");while((c=getchar())!='\n'){if(c>='A' && c<='W' || c>='a' && c<='w')c=c+3;elsei
阅读全文